The food was really good. But the staff only can speak French, I know this quite normal in France, but that made me ordered a bit rushed. Luckily, the food I ordered was really nice. Recommend dessert was good too. The restaurant is located in a really nice and quiet alley.

We arrived here right when they opened at 7 pm and had our choice of tables for two on the terrace. Between us and a British couple we chatted up we tried all four of the prix fixe dinners and all were outstanding. I personally had the beef stew which was tender and delicious. The rose flowed and the desserts were on point as well. The adorable staff could not have been more attentive and accommodating. There are lots of choices in Arles but you cannot go wrong here.

The food was good. We especially liked the octopus salad we've had as a starter and my lamb, which was perfect.

The crème brûlée with rosemary was good and interesting, but the citron meringue didn't meet our expectations, as the one we've got seemed to have been with cream and some baiser instead of meringue.

Overall, it was a very nice experience, and the restaurant has a lot of charm and a nice terrasse.
